Description

Shibuya Goldfish, Vol. 11 plunges readers back into the chaotic streets of Shibuya, where the grotesque goldfish collective continues its rampage, leaving destruction in their wake. This volume intensifies the struggle for survival as the remaining inhabitants pin their hopes on Mibu, who must undertake a perilous shot with a pathogen bullet that could determine the fate of the city.

The Plot

As Mibu grapples with the weight of his decision, he harbours his own ambitions that threaten to jeopardise not only Shibuya but the world at large. His impending confrontation with the Sable escalates the tension, revealing a complex interplay of desperation and determination. The survivors, aware of the looming danger, must scramble to devise a backup plan to prevent the goldfish from escaping into the broader expanse of Tokyo and beyond.
